A major tactic used by cybercriminals is masking executable files as media files. For example, a file might appear to be a video but actually carries a hidden extension, such as video.mp4.exe . If a user runs this file, it executes code on the operating system rather than playing a video, potentially exposing the device to ransomware or spyware. 3. Phishing and Scams
